PLACEBO EFFECT vs NOCEBO EFFECT

Most of us have an understanding or awareness of what the “placebo effect” but for those of you that do not….the “placebo effect” is the heal-inducing effect patients in clinical trials experience when they believe they are getting a new drug or surgery but are actually getting fake treatment.  In contrast, there is the “nocebo effect” which has the opposite effect the “placebo effect” has.  If patients are told that a drug will cause severe side-effects, they may experience them or if a doctor indicate a certain surgery or medication will not work – the patient will believe this to be true.  These effects have been proven time and time again.  We all understand the basics of negative and positive behaviour or thought…..when you think bad thoughts – something bad usually happens, this holds true for positive thoughts and intentions.
